Euler Motors, Jio-bp Partner to Expand EV Charging Infrastructure at Key Logistics Hubs

Euler Motors, an electric commercial vehicle manufacturer, and Jio-bp, the EV charging services and solutions joint venture between Reliance Industries and bp, have sign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) to collaborate on expanding EV charging infrastructure across high-demand logistics hubs in India. The partnership is aimed at supporting the growth of electric commercial vehicles by improving access to charging facilities for fleet operators and users across the country.

The MoU was signed on February 6, 2026, by Rubin Pather, Head of Electric Mobility at Jio-bp, and Ashish Tandon, Global Head of Customer Excellence at Euler Motors, in the presence of senior leadership from both organisations.

As Euler Motors ramps up the deployment of its recently launched Euler TURBO EV 1000 Fast Charge and Euler Storm EV Fast Charge models, access to dependable charging infrastructure has become increasingly important to maximise fleet efficiency and asset utilisation. Through this partnership, both companies seek to address infrastructure gaps, accelerate the adoption of electric commercial vehicles and advance India’s clean mobility objectives.

Jio-bp and Euler Motors will collaborate across several strategic areas to speed up commercial EV adoption in India. The partnership will focus on identifying priority business hubs for commercial EV deployment by using data-driven insights to pinpoint logistics-intensive and fleet-dense locations with high charging demand, enabling a targeted rollout of charging infrastructure.

Under the partnership, Euler Motors will support customer engagement by connecting Jio-bp with existing and potential fleet customers interested in hosting EV charging stations, thereby speeding up site feasibility assessments and deployment discussions. In parallel, Jio-bp will leverage its Trans-Connect platform to introduce Euler Motors to its fleet customer base, supporting energy transition initiatives and driving faster adoption of Euler’s electric vehicle offerings.
